The ephemeral aspect of the rangoli-it may last only one day, or it may be replaced each day, or be done during a holiday season-which makes it all the more valued for the work involved, its as a symbol of respect for an occasion, and as a reminder of the fleeting nature of time as time is fleeting and we should use it wisely. Rangoli patterns are also believed to bring good luck to the home.
